Transaction 61cef6a83928b636cdab7338b1fbc14cce9d186ec056d50574c2189bad4bf61b
1 Input
1 Output
-
61cef6a83928b636cdab7338b1fbc14cce9d186ec056d50574c2189bad4bf61b:0
- value
- 5318075
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fc1f9f9346a57b547712339fae88610763a7aad OP_EQUAL
- address
- 3Eo8vhL5QCHtjuK6awsPbs856c3qW8wtsX